1. Design and Build Quality

The iPhone USB cable, or Lightning cable, is a compact, durable, and user-friendly accessory designed to meet the needs of Apple’s mobile devices. Its design reflects Apple’s commitment to simplicity, elegance, and functionality.

A. Connector Design

The Lightning connector is a small, reversible 8-pin connector that replaced the older 30-pin dock connector used in earlier Apple devices. Its reversible design was a significant improvement, as it eliminated the frustration of inserting the cable the wrong way. The connector is made of a combination of metal and plastic, with the metal portion providing durability and the plastic housing protecting the internal pins.

B. Cable Construction

The cable itself is typically made of a rubber or TPE (thermoplastic elastomer) coating, which provides flexibility and resistance to wear and tear. However, one common criticism of the Lightning cable has been its susceptibility to fraying or breaking at the connector ends. To address this, Apple has introduced reinforced versions of the cable, such as the braided USB-C to Lightning cable, which is more durable and resistant to damage.

C. Length Options

Apple offers Lightning cables in various lengths, including 1-meter (3.3 feet) and 2-meter (6.6 feet) options. The longer cables provide greater flexibility for users who need to charge or sync their devices from a distance.


2. Functionality

The iPhone USB cable serves two primary functions: charging and data transfer. It is a versatile accessory that enables users to power their devices and transfer data between their iPhone and a computer or other compatible devices.

A. Charging

The Lightning cable is used to connect the iPhone to a power source, such as a wall adapter, computer, or power bank. It supports standard charging speeds, but with the introduction of newer iPhones and fast-charging technology, Apple has also released USB-C to Lightning cables that support faster charging when paired with a compatible power adapter.

B. Data Transfer

In addition to charging, the Lightning cable facilitates data transfer between the iPhone and a computer or other devices. It supports USB 2.0 speeds, allowing users to sync photos, videos, music, and other files between their iPhone and a computer. However, the data transfer speeds are slower compared to USB-C or Thunderbolt cables, which are used in other Apple devices like MacBooks.

C. Audio and Accessories

The Lightning connector also supports audio output, enabling users to connect their iPhone to Lightning-compatible headphones or speakers. Additionally, it can be used to connect various accessories, such as card readers, MIDI instruments, and external microphones.


3. Compatibility

The iPhone USB cable is designed to work seamlessly with a wide range of Apple devices, but its compatibility extends beyond iPhones.

A. iPhone Models

The Lightning cable is compatible with all iPhone models starting from the iPhone 5 (released in 2012) up to the latest models, such as the iPhone 14 series. It is worth noting that Apple has transitioned to USB-C for its newer devices in regions like the European Union, where regulations mandate the use of a universal charging standard.

B. Other Apple Devices

In addition to iPhones, the Lightning cable is compatible with other Apple devices, including:

  • iPads (except for iPad Pro models with USB-C ports)
  • iPod Touch (7th generation)
  • AirPods and AirPods Pro charging cases
  • Apple TV remote (2nd generation)
  • Magic Keyboard, Magic Mouse, and Magic Trackpad

C. Third-Party Accessories

The Lightning connector is also used in a variety of third-party accessories, such as docking stations, car chargers, and audio devices. However, Apple’s strict certification program (MFi, or Made for iPhone) ensures that only authorized third-party accessories can use the Lightning connector, maintaining quality and safety standards.


4. Evolution of the iPhone USB Cable

Since its introduction, the iPhone USB cable has evolved to meet the changing needs of users and advancements in technology.

A. Introduction of the Lightning Connector

The Lightning connector was introduced in 2012 as a replacement for the 30-pin dock connector. Its smaller size and reversible design were major improvements, making it more user-friendly and future-proof.

B. Transition to USB-C

With the growing popularity of USB-C, Apple began incorporating USB-C ports into its devices, such as the iPad Pro and MacBook lineup. This led to the introduction of USB-C to Lightning cables, which support faster charging and data transfer speeds.

C. Regulatory Changes

In response to regulatory pressures, particularly in the European Union, Apple has announced plans to transition to USB-C for its devices. This marks the beginning of the end for the Lightning connector, as future iPhones and other devices are expected to adopt USB-C as the standard charging and data transfer port.


5. Impact on the Tech Industry

The iPhone USB cable has had a significant impact on the tech industry, influencing design trends, accessory development, and user expectations.

A. Standardization of Reversible Connectors

The Lightning connector’s reversible design set a new standard for user convenience, inspiring other companies to adopt similar designs. For example, USB-C, which is now widely used across the industry, also features a reversible connector.

B. Growth of the Accessory Market

The Lightning connector has fueled the growth of a massive accessory market, with thousands of products designed to work with iPhones and other Apple devices. This has created opportunities for third-party manufacturers and contributed to the overall success of the Apple ecosystem.

C. Environmental Concerns

The widespread use of Lightning cables has also raised environmental concerns, as the cables are prone to wear and tear and often need to be replaced. Apple has taken steps to address this issue by introducing more durable cables and offering recycling programs for old accessories.


6. User Experience

The iPhone USB cable plays a crucial role in the overall user experience, providing a reliable and convenient way to charge and sync devices.

A. Ease of Use

The Lightning connector’s reversible design and compact size make it easy to use, even in low-light conditions or tight spaces. The cable’s flexibility and length options also enhance its usability.

B. Durability Issues

Despite its many advantages, the Lightning cable has been criticized for its durability. The rubber coating is prone to fraying, and the connector ends can break after prolonged use. However, Apple has made efforts to improve the cable’s durability with reinforced designs and materials.

C. Fast Charging

The introduction of USB-C to Lightning cables has significantly improved the charging experience for iPhone users. With fast-charging technology, users can charge their devices up to 50% in just 30 minutes, saving time and ensuring their devices are always ready to use.


7. Future of the iPhone USB Cable

As Apple transitions to USB-C, the future of the iPhone USB cable is uncertain. While the Lightning connector has served Apple well for over a decade, the move to USB-C represents a shift toward a universal charging standard that benefits consumers and reduces electronic waste.

A. Adoption of USB-C

Apple has already begun adopting USB-C in its iPad Pro and MacBook lineup, and it is expected to do the same for future iPhone models. This transition will simplify the charging and data transfer process for users, as they will be able to use the same cable for multiple devices.

B. Legacy Support

Even as Apple moves toward USB-C, the Lightning connector will remain in use for several years, as millions of devices still rely on it. Apple will likely continue to produce Lightning cables and accessories to support these devices.

C. Environmental Impact

The shift to USB-C is expected to have a positive environmental impact, as it will reduce the need for multiple types of cables and chargers. This aligns with Apple’s commitment to sustainability and reducing its carbon footprint.
